Q: In what type of climate would you expect to find permafrost?

Where would you expect to find Canada's coldest climate and why?

You would expect to find Canada's coldest climate in the northern territories, such as Nunavut and Yukon, as they are located closest to the North Pole and experience long, harsh winters with extremely cold temperatures. These areas are characterized by Arctic climates due to their high latitude and proximity to the Arctic Circle.
